Pucker up, pooches! This Valentine’s Day, get in the mood with a Kissing Booth that’s perfect for caring canines. Here’s how to make a Doggy Kissing Booth that’ll get tongues wagging!

Whether you’re having a Valentine-themed party, raising money for your favorite charity or just want to post some share-worth photos of your pup on social media, a DIY Doggy Kissing Booth will set hearts a flame. A trip to the dollar store and an empty cardboard box are the only essentials you’ll need to make this absolutely adorable prop.
